Output d0b516024bb177b7e39effba534887651127485c39b57626203002e133697063:101

value
9643619
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d803b65c33a967b93a52b58a7cce60fab570008 OP_EQUALVERIFY OP_CHECKSIG
address
159b2MGTUABhZnBLXPyVxXnzcXNPRyVNYP
transaction
d0b516024bb177b7e39effba534887651127485c39b57626203002e133697063
confirmations
154799
spent
true